Output 154d924e4f3f445e883f3527bbf2be497693e36026882b1341fc92c899033a54:15

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ea5c447e0e95def526945ecde91db9df96de47c OP_EQUAL
address
3DEfePTwKfhcaqsVtvKaVSjrX6Y7sLjFUn
transaction
154d924e4f3f445e883f3527bbf2be497693e36026882b1341fc92c899033a54
confirmations
363367
spent
true